New microwave steam bag. Ready in minutes. As the name legacy implies. Our heritage was founded in the seafood industry. Our forebearers were North Carolina outer banks fisherman and in the 1940's started in the processing of seafood products. Our products are made to offer our customers the easiest and most convenient way to prepare seafood. The fulcher family takes great pride in continuing ...

First of all, MAJOR props for actually giving us more than like, two shrimp. Many Disney World Shrimp and grits seem to be more "grits…with a side of shrimp." This was a good portion of shrimpies to grits. The grits were cooked nicely and the sausage gave a fair amount of spice to the dish. We absolutely LOVED the corn too.
